Abstract
A brake system does not change immediately an operating condition of a left front brake although a slipping condition is detected at the left front wheel based on a signal detected by a left detector in such a state that a slipping condition is not detected at a right front wheel based on a signal detected by a right detector, and does not change immediately an operating condition of a right front brake although a slipping condition is detected at the right front wheel based on a signal detected by the right detector in such a state a slipping condition is not detected at the left front wheel based on a signal detected by the left detector.
